Player 2 runs cross court in front of player 1 and receives the pass.
Player 1 then cuts in court to receive the return pass.
After the receiving the ball they then run into the key and then have a shot.
Players join the back of the opposite queue after each movement.
To begin with set out the cones as shown but as players grow in confidence remove the cones and see if players can mvoe naturally without the markers!
